Job Description

The Inventory Accounting Specialist manages, monitors, and reconciles fuel stock levels, ensuring accurate reporting, regulatory compliance, and timely deliveries to prevent shortages. Daily duties require managing the procurement, scheduling, and distribution of fuel to ensure consistent supply and operational efficiency. Key tasks involve monitoring and auditing fuel inventory levels, coordinating and collaborating with suppliers and internal operational departments to optimize efficiency, manage and improve data systems as needed. Analyze data to optimize costs and manage pricing and perform financial reporting in the inventory function. Candidate needs strong logistics, analytical and financial skills. 

Core Responsibilities

  • Inventory Tracking & Auditing: Monitor fuel storage tank levels and reconcile daily inventory reconciliation, track usage data and investigate/resolve inventory discrepancies. 
  • Logistics & Scheduling: Coordinate and schedule deliveries, and manage vendor relationships to maintain optimal stock levels to meet demand and prevent shortages.
  • Reporting: Perform end-of-day balancing, process inventory adjustments, and maintain accurate fuel records in database to generate weekly/monthly reports as required for local, state and federal requirements.
  • Analysis: Review trends and analyze fuel usage data to optimize, forecasting future inventory needs
  • Pricing & Administration: Update fuel pricing in accounting software,  and notification of price changes to appropriate parties. 
  • Communication: Coordinate with dispatchers/drivers, line service teams, and management to resolve issues promptly, particularly during emergencies or shortages.
